Maccoyoceras maccoyi

Cephalopoda - Nautilida - Trigonoceratidae

Taxonomy
Epidomatoceras maccoyi was named by Turner (1953). Its type specimen is BGS 6570, a shell, and it is a 3D body fossil.

It was recombined as Maccoyoceras maccoyi by Ramsbottom and Moore (1961).
